Output ce895de483a7056bfaec77ef5e3dccfcb18b72d9e62f0c8c68a5a2ca4dcf66e6:0

value
27505163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b66985b834776fc718b04703b3f01d06ae05ada OP_EQUAL
address
MDKF1BcyCDjsUYZCHxUKQegZKsLGwG1DDY
transaction
ce895de483a7056bfaec77ef5e3dccfcb18b72d9e62f0c8c68a5a2ca4dcf66e6
spent
true